Hawke Airmax 30 Side Focus 8-32x50 Illuminated AMX IR Reticle​

Airmax 30 Side Focus is a model of Hawke riflescopes family designed exclusively for hunting big game on all distances. Airmax 30 Side Focuse series includes 3-12, 4-16, 6-24 and 8-32 magnifications for multiple hunting options. 50mm objective allows to gather enough light to easily use Airmax 30 8-32x50 SF in low light conditions and at any time of day. Hawke Airmax 30 Side Focus scopes come with side focus parallax adjustment knob 10 yards to infinity. Multi-coated optics ensure exceptional light transmission and clarity of image. 30mm one-piece aluminum body makes sure that lenses on Airmax 30 8-32x50 SF withstand shock and mechanical damage; for protection from elements, all Airmax 30 SF riflescopes come with Nitrogen purging and internal seals. Turrets are 1/4 MOA adjustment and are exposed, locking and fully resettable to allow for easy adjustment & security of zero.

Hawke Airmax 30 Side Focus is not a night vision riflescope. It is a day time riflescope and does not amplify light.

The ad for the H&N Field Target Trophy Power .22, 14.66 gr., copper coated pellets (Features and Details) reads "For air pistols / rifles with a minimum muzzle energy of 18. 5 ft. lbs".

I have been shooting these pellets in all of my .22 air pistols and they do not exceed 6 fpe.

WTH?
Simply put, if your pistols cannot get around 750 feet per second with a medium weight pellet then this pellet is not for your gun.

On the other hand if you are getting those velocities with other pellets then it means that this pellet is way too tight or loose in your bore.

Coyote Rifle Big Bore Cal ? Longest Distance ?

have taken over 20 yotes wth airguns ,as for caliber I have taken with pretty much all calibers I own 22 257 and 30 cal I noticed with .22 caliber they all all seem to run up to 75 yards but were dead on their feet while running , Me my self I would not shoot a coyote under 50fpe at where they stand meaning , say for example my R5m in 22 caliber puts out 69fpe at muzzle so I wont shoot a coyote beyond say 60 yards with it , and I am talking a 36 grain solid slug like the MP slug , I will not shoot a coyote with a pellet in 22 caliber , I feel it may wound animal and it isnt very ethenical , Now if I had my 257 caliber this has alot more power meaning my airforce shoots a 73 grain slug at 230 fpe so I would shoot a 100 yard or a bit further , I have taken coyotes in 3 caliber with my R5 30 caliber I owned and also my evol in 30 , all were taken with solid slugs , in the 50 to 65 grain range , I never shot one with a pellet even with 30 caliber , I feel a 8 to 10fpe gun can do it with a pellet cleanly but I only hunted them with slugs , I also only take body shots , meaning heart shots , The 22 caliber slugs 90% of time go threw heart both sides and depending on ribs they hit will pass threw or the slug is very close to exiting , The 30 caliber does alot more damage with wound size and I never had a yote go over 10 yards after being shot most fall dead where they stand , About 6 years ago , I shot a coyote in the head with a hollowpoint slug it was only yote I took a head shot with a airgun , and it ran and I did not find him , I did later find a dead coyote in the pond so I believe it was him , but because of this I never took another head shot nor would I use them hollow point slugs on coyotes , But this is just because in my mind I felt maybe the slug fragmated and maybe did not penatrate like a solid point would of , The reason I have taken so many coyotes is where I live it was all farm land and all the farms have been sold off and turned into housing devolopments , so the coyotes started going into large packs and going into residental areas and killing peoples pets and things it has gotten out of control , and also some of them coyotes hae devoloped mange and other dieases where they lose fur and litterly foaming at mouth , so If I see this I take them out immediately ,it is not uncommon for them coyotes to be like right outside my house howling or visciously trying to get into neighbors chicken cages get at other animals , but my gun of choice for coyotes is the .30 caliber with a 52 to 65 grain slug

HW/Weihrauch  New to the group HW35 repair help

1. take apart, clean all grease off! 2. take seal on piston, SOAK in leather oil or non-detergent transmission fluid. soak over night and the seal will swell. will fit NICE AND TIGHT into compression cylinder. KEEP the leather seal as they last forever and putting a new seal will REDUCE your fps. short stroke you will be reducing with adapter and synthetic seal. 3. buy a maccari spring kit. comes with maccari spring tar and get some moly piston seal grease for seal and the piston. polish all and debur edges. be careful putting the leather seal back into chamber. debur and polish all edges. push in careful. the seal has swollen , you'll lose a little leather pushing back in ,BUT IT will be in there nice and snug and good for many years.
